City of Woodstock Historic Preservation Commission met November 27.

Here is the agenda as provided by the commission:

1. CALL TO ORDER / ROLL CALL

2. ACCEPTANCE OF MINUTES

a. October 23, 2023

3. PUBLIC COMMENT - In accordance with the Illinois Open Meetings Act, the general public may address the Commission. Additional comment periods will be

4. OLD BUSINESS

5. NEW BUSINESS

      a. 200 E. Judd St. (former lumberyard)—Amendment to Certificate of Appropriateness

      b. 124 N. Madison St.—Certificate of Appropriateness for Miscellaneous Improvements

      c. Opera House—Facade Repairs, Review and Recommendations

      d. Meeting Schedule for 2024

6. REPORTS AND DISCUSSION

7. FUTURE AGENDA ITEMS

      a. Union Place (former Die Cast site)—Certificate of Appropriateness for Affordable Senior Housing Project

      b. 310 E. Judd St. -Porch rebuild, after-the-fact

      c. 327 E. Jackson St. -Conversion of commercial building to apartments

8. ADJOURNMENT
